Farm owners are increasingly adopting fruit picking robots as they help reduce labor costs significantly. Fruit picking is a tedious and time-consuming process when done manually. Robots can harvest fruits faster than humans, thereby improving farm productivity. Additionally, robots ensure consistent fruit harvesting without affecting quality. This further fuels their demand.
Key Market Trends: Adoption of AI and IoT in fruit picking robots: Leading manufacturers are focusing on developing smart fruit picking robots integrated with AI and IoT technologies. These technologies help robots identify ripe fruits more accurately, pick specific varieties of fruits, and transferHarvested data to farmers. Such robots offer improved efficiency and optimize harvest.
Growing preference for lease model: Vendors are also providing fruit picking robots on lease to make them affordable for small and medium farmers. The lease model allows farmers to pay based on the quantity of fruits harvested through robots. This flexibility and pay-per-use model is gaining increasing popularity among farmers.
Fruit Picking Robots Market Opportunities: Horticulture Farming Opportunity: Fruit picking robots are increasingly being adopted for horticulture farming as they offer efficiency and precision in fruit harvesting. Robots can harvest fruits and vegetables 24/7 without getting tired, thereby increasing yields. They can detect and pick ripe produce gently without damaging the crops or leaving any behind. This reduces crop loss and improves profit margins for farmers. Robots are programmed to select crops based on criteria like color, size, shape etc., ensuring only mature fruits are plucked. Their adoption allows farms to scale up operations with minimal incremental labor costs.
Warehouse Automation Opportunity: Many companies in the food industry are automating post-harvest processes using fruit picking robots. These companies have huge warehouses where fruits need to be sorted, packaged and shipped efficiently. Robots equipped with computer vision and machine learning capabilities can sieve out defective or unripe fruits at a much faster rate than human laborers. They bring accuracy and consistency to tasks like grading, sorting and packaging. Automating warehouse operations through robots boosts throughput, saves on labor costs and helps achieve production targets easily. This trend is expected to grow stronger as labor costs rise.

On the basis of type, the clam shell robot segment is expected to hold over 30% market share owing to its advantage of gently clamping various types of fruits without damaging them.
The capacity 1-10 kg segment commands more than 45% share as most fruits weigh less than 10kg. This segment is favored for fruits like berries, grapes etc.
North America is the dominant regional market with over 35% share due to high technology adoption rate in the farming sector. Presence of major players and government support for agri-tech boost market growth here.
